nVidia Shield TV update v5.0 adds Amazon Video, YouTube HDR and more

As promised by nVidia, the first-generation nVidia Shield TV is starting to receive software update 5.0 that adds many of the new features announced for the 2nd-gen Shield TV to the older hardware. Top on the list of additions is an Amazon Video app that, for the first time, brings all of Amazon’s streaming content to set-top box running Android TV.



The Amazon Video app on the Shield TV is a full-fledged app that gives full access to Prime Video, Amazon Channels, and more. The app’s interface looks just like the old Fire TV interface, and supports buying or renting content directly within the app using your Amazon account.


The 5.0 update also adds apps for NFL, Twitter, Comedy Central, Vimeo, and Viki, which are all also available on Fire TV devices. Not available on the Fire TV is nVidia’s GeForce NOW cloud gaming service which has received a performance increase with this latest update that now allows users to play games with up to GeForce GTX 1080 caliber gaming graphics. To make finding games a bit easier, the update has added a new nVidia Games App which lists GeForce NOW games, exclusive Android games, and GameStream titles. Those with a PC and compatible graphics card that can take advantage of nVidia GameStream can now use the Shield TV to remotely play their games in 4K HDR over their local network.


Other changes brought by the update are Android 7.0 Nougat, which brings with it a recent apps page, picture-in-picture support, and a new settings menu. Those with a Nest Cam can now also watch live video from their camera through the Shield TV.


New features in the latest update:

Amazon Video:
Stream thousands of popular movies and TV shows in up to 4K HDR. Watch exclusive Amazon originals like The Grand Tour with an Amazon Prime Membership.
NVIDIA Games App:
NVIDIA Games is the new way to find and play a huge library of amazing games on SHIELD. Here, you can access GeForce NOW games, exclusive Android games, and NVIDIA GameStream games. Plus, all the games that you install or play will now show up in the games row on the SHIELD home screen.

NVIDIA Games replaces the former SHIELD Hub app and its associated home screen tiles (SHIELD games, GeForce NOW, and GameStream). This update will be a staged rollout and will happen over the next few weeks via app update on the Google Play Store.
GeForce NOW Performance Upgrade:
Now, you can instantly play on-demand PC games with performance up to GeForce GTX 1080 gaming graphics in the cloud.
GameStream in 4K HDR:
NVIDIA GameStream has been upgraded to provide 4K HDR, as well as smoother, lower-latency streaming. Play your library of PC games and enjoy direct access to Steam Big Picture from the Steam app.
Nest:
View live video from your Nest Cams with the new Nest app on SHIELD. With Nest Aware, you can even watch each camera’s video history.
More Apps:
SHIELD welcomes the NFL app, the new Twitter for TV app, Comedy Central, Vimeo, and Viki.
Android 7.0 Nougat Upgrade:
SHIELD just got upgraded to Google’s latest Android 7.0 operating system. Enhanced features include:
Recent apps page: Double-press the home button to quickly access recent apps.
Picture-in-picture support: Try it out today in supported apps like Live Channels.
New settings menu: Enjoy quicker navigation with the new right-side vertical settings menus.
Other Enhancements:
Added Pause/Play button functionality on the SHIELD remote by double-tapping on the volume slider.
Added ability to write to attached USB or SD card storage.
Added 4.1, 6.1, and 8.1 speaker configurations for Plex.
Enabled cast for HBO GO..
